Recientemente me di cuenta de forma predeterminada, la creación de scripts en la base de datos no incluye índices, y tengo que cambiar la opción cada vez.
¿Alguien podría explicar la razón? ¿Hay alguna idea sobre este comportamiento predeterminado, o simplemente porque a Microsoft le gusta hacerlo?
sql-server
sql-server-2014
ssms
scripting
Luke Vo
fuente
fuente
Respuestas:
No tiene que cambiar la opción cada vez. Si cambia la selección en Herramientas> Opciones> Explorador de objetos> Scripting, debería persistir.
En cuanto a por qué los índices de secuencias de comandos no son los predeterminados, no tengo idea. No es una gran pregunta para tus compañeros; si realmente quieres el fondo, busca a alguien en el equipo de SSMS y cómprale una cerveza; tal vez puedan compartirlo. También podría considerar enviar una sugerencia en el foro de comentarios de SQL Server (si aún no existe), y posiblemente le dirán por qué es el predeterminado y / o por qué no lo cambiarán.
fuente